A Critique of Silviculture: Managing for Complexity
The discipline of silviculture is at a crossroads. Silviculturists are under increasing pressure to develop practices that sustain the full function and dynamics of forested ecosystems and maintain ecosystem diversity and resilience while still providing needed wood products. Managing Forests as Complex Adaptive Systems: Building Resilience to the Challenge of Global Change (The Earthscan Forest Library)
This book links the emerging concepts of complexity, complex adaptive system (CAS) and resilience to forest ecology and management.
